Output 83d826fc19298535f692c7de0dc14334940e6bc375e4bd7395f8f8f045ebcbe2:2

value
588109
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9c818f0855c4cb53eb7ca0fbbf29bcdd064ac44f404c29ce1cec9b3f8b3f777c
address
tb1pnjqc7zz4cn9486mu5ram72dum5ry43z0gpxznnsuajdnlzelwa7qecevyv
transaction
83d826fc19298535f692c7de0dc14334940e6bc375e4bd7395f8f8f045ebcbe2
confirmations
21042
spent
true